Kentucky State University football head coach will step down for position at Air Force Academy
Kentucky State University football head coach Charlie Jackson will step down from his role after accepting a job as the assistant head football coach at his alma mater, the United States Air Force Academy. Jackson began as the Kentucky State football head coach in January 2019 and led the Thorobreds to a 14-7 record through two complete seasons. Kentucky State University continues Thorobred Promise, offers incentives to summer and fall students
Kentucky State University is offering an abundance of incentives for students this summer and fall. Once again, Kentucky State is offering a tuition guarantee to its incoming freshman class, locking in tuition for four years. The tuition guarantee is designed to boost graduation rates and cut down on the number of loans students acquire.
